Without a doubt, #poonachi is a great example of all the books throughout the world and history portraying #humanfeelings onto or through animals. At this point, this type of literature should be a must for every society and every era. Expressing human emotions through internal monologues or dialogues of animals has always been an excellent way to allow us all to stop and for a second see the world through different eyes, especially those historically disenfranchised or just different from us. Much like other similar books, Poonachi is not just the story of a #blackgoat . It’s the story of those different from us, those that our systems do not allow to be themselves, those to whom we deny any humanity whatsoever. In the context of today’s #india is difficult to read this book and not think of the current government’s pernicious anti-Muslim narrative. #perumalmurugan is no stranger to controversy with his other book, #onepartwoman which I believe I enjoyed more.
